Unlock instant, AI-driven research and patent intelligence for your innovation.

SM3-based data encryption method, system, device and medium

A technology for data encryption and data to be encrypted, which is applied in digital transmission systems, encryption devices with shift registers/memory, transmission systems, etc., and can solve the problem that the security of encrypted data needs to be improved, and the length of the hash value cannot be adaptively adjusted, etc. problem, to achieve the effect of improving safety

Pending Publication Date: 2022-01-11
HUNAN YAOSHENG COMM TECH CO LTD
View PDF0 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, because the length of the hash value of the SM3 algorithm cannot be adaptively adj

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• SM3-based data encryption method, system, device and medium
  • SM3-based data encryption method, system, device and medium
  • SM3-based data encryption method, system, device and medium

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0033] The following describes in detail the embodiments of the present invention, examples of which are illustrated in the accompanying drawings, wherein the same or similar reference numerals refer to the same or similar elements or elements having the same or similar functions throughout. The embodiments described below with reference to the accompanying drawings are exemplary, only used to explain the present invention, and should not be construed as a limitation of the present invention.

[0034] SM3 is a cryptographic hash function standard adopted in my country, which was released by the State Cryptography Administration on December 17, 2010. The relevant standard is "GM / T 0004-2012 "SM3 Cryptographic Hash Algorithm". In the commercial cryptographic system, SM3 is mainly used for digital signature and verification, message authentication code generation and verification, random number generation, etc., and its algorithm is public. According to the State Encryption Admi...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a data encryption method, system and device based on SM3 and a medium. The method comprises the following steps: encrypting to-be-encrypted data based on an SM3 algorithm, and for each iteration sequence in the iteration process of the SM3 encrypted data, encoding each iteration sequence into a corresponding hash value with the length of L by using a weighted probability model-based one-way hash function, and performing an iteration process according to the coded iteration sequence until the encryption process of the data is completed, wherein the coding process comprises the steps of self-defining the bit length of a hash value corresponding to each iterative sequence; solving a weight coefficient r value of the weighted probability model by utilizing the bit length of the hash value, and finally coding each iterative sequence by utilizing a weighted coding formula and the solved weight coefficient r value. According to the method and the device, the hash value length can be self-defined for each iteration sequence, and the bit length of the hash values of the iteration sequences iterated in sequence can be adaptively adjusted according to the attack intensity, so the security of data encryption is improved.

Description

technical field [0001] The invention relates to the technical field of data encryption, in particular to an SM3-based data encryption method, system, equipment and medium. Background technique [0002] SM3 is a cryptographic hash function standard adopted in my country, which was released by the State Cryptography Administration on December 17, 2010. The relevant standard is "GM / T 0004-2012 "SM3 Cryptographic Hash Algorithm". In the commercial cryptographic system, SM3 is mainly used for digital signature and verification, message authentication code generation and verification, random number generation, etc., and its algorithm is public. According to the State Encryption Administration, its security and efficiency are comparable to SHA-256. However, because the length of the hash value of the SM3 algorithm cannot be adaptively adjusted according to the attack strength, the security of encrypted data needs to be improved. Contents of the invention [0003] The present i...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L9/06
CPCH04L9/0643
Inventor 高金定周浪
Owner HUNAN YAOSHENG COMM TECH CO LTD